Legacy Reimagined: MF DOOM Estate Unveils “DOOMSDAY 2025” Collection

In honor of the 5th anniversary since Daniel Dumile aka MF DOOM’s tragic passing, the MF DOOM Estate and Rhymesayers Entertainment are celebrating his memory with a historic capsule of New York Knicks collaborations with Mitchell & Ness and New Era. Tame Impala Brings “My Old Ways” to Life in an Intimate Sound Check at Cherry Lane Theatre

Tame Impala’s performance premieres following the release of his highly anticipated album, Deadbeat. On “I Linger On,” Elliott Skinner Turns Reflection Into Reverence

Elliott Skinner’s “I Linger On” unfolds like a whispered confession at the edge of dawn — slow, deliberate, and unguardedly human. Over sparse piano chords and gauzy textures, Skinner’s voice hovers between ache and acceptance, finding beauty in the act of holding on even when time insists on letting go. THIS IS LORELEI Announces New Album Holo Boy and Drops Lead Single “Name The Band”

Brooklyn-based artist THIS IS LORELEI has announced their upcoming album Holo Boy — a shimmering, emotional dive into identity, nostalgia, and digital love. The project’s lead single, “Name The Band,” blends fuzzy lo-fi textures with wistful vocals and introspective lyrics, offering a perfect glimpse into the LP’s hazy, melodic world.
